Moving Parts Theatre Company takes a fresh, inventive perspective on the classics.
Following the huge success of last summer’s Vanity Fair, this brand new adaptation, written
and co-created by Joanna Nevin, Martin South and Simona Hughes, with an original score of
music by Tamara Douglas-Morris and movement direction by Nevena Stojkov, follows the
fortunes of young Catherine Morland, a wild devotee of “horrid” fiction. Growing up in a
world of balls, bonnets and Bath society, Catherine dreams of discovering secrets, skeletons,
and ancient mysteries. But does she have what it takes to become… a HEROINE?
